I think he has adjusted

They started to put out those 2 pass floor routines after everyone else started getting away with it. He actually used his freshmen this year between Amari/Konnor, account for 5 of the 24 routines between those 2 alone.

Beam I feel they mentally became much stronger. Some of that is experience gained (Aleah especially) and the addition of someone like Konnor. But I will say they developed the hell out of Ballard's beam set compared to where it was previously.

Now for next year, in terms of adjustments I'd love to see them tweak a couple of specific routines but how they use this incoming class will be fascinating. Its absolutely loaded.

While I doubted the staff in 2022, there's no doubt that their recruiting is the best in the country. We are bringing in one of the top L10 AAs (Kailin Chio), an Olympic-level floor worker with a good AA (Kaliya Lincoln), one of the most consistent elite AAs (Lexie Zeiss), and an Olympic-level bar worker (Zoe Miller). This will be one of the most talented NCAA teams ever, and I'm not even considering the possible 5th/6th years in Haleigh, Kiya, Sierra, Chase, and Alyona.
